On Linux (and, I assume, Mac), you'll need to edit /etc/hosts.

On Windows, you'll need to edit C:\windows\system32\drivers\etc\hosts

the steps are almost equal.

  1. you need a text editor.

  2. you need an administrator/root privilege.

in linux you need sudo or su (and possibly? enter your password).

A macro to paste all values in a column downwards only into adjacent blank cells by [deleted] in excel

[–]duz3ls 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I'll usually just select those cells, press the F5 or ctrl+G key, select the blanks, type '=' (without the quotes), click the up key and hit ctrl+enter.
